Amphoe Wiang Pa Pao, Chiang Rai, Thailand
Overview
Amphoe Wiang Pa Pao is a quiet rural district in northern Thailand, set among lush hills and hot springs. It's an authentic gateway to local hill tribe culture and natural scenery, ideal for travelers seeking tranquility off the beaten path.
Best Time to Visit
November-February for cool, dry weather and scenic views.
Local Tips
Public transportation is limited, so renting a car or motorbike is recommended for exploring the region. ATMs can be scarce outside the center, so carry some cash.
Cultural Etiquette
Dress modestly, especially when visiting temples. Tipping is not customary but appreciated in tourist settings; a small gratuity is sufficient.
Safety Warnings
Wiang Pa Pao is generally very safe, but be cautious while driving on mountain roads, especially during the rainy season. Watch for stray dogs and be mindful around hot springs to avoid burns.
Hidden Gems
Check out the community-run Mae Chedi Hot Springs and the lesser-known cave temples scattered through the hills, such as Wat Tham Pa Acha.
